Fix microformats on statuses according to updated spec (#8958)
This commit is contained in:
		| @ -1,16 +1,17 @@ | ||||
| .detailed-status.detailed-status--flex | ||||
|   = link_to TagManager.instance.url_for(status.account), class: 'detailed-status__display-name p-author h-card', target: stream_link_target, rel: 'noopener' do | ||||
|     .detailed-status__display-avatar | ||||
|       - if current_account&.user&.setting_auto_play_gif || autoplay | ||||
|         = image_tag status.account.avatar_original_url, width: 48, height: 48, alt: '', class: 'account__avatar u-photo' | ||||
|       - else | ||||
|         = image_tag status.account.avatar_static_url, width: 48, height: 48, alt: '', class: 'account__avatar u-photo' | ||||
|     %span.display-name | ||||
|       %bdi | ||||
|         %strong.display-name__html.p-name.emojify= display_name(status.account, custom_emojify: true, autoplay: autoplay) | ||||
|       %span.display-name__account | ||||
|         = acct(status.account) | ||||
|         = fa_icon('lock') if status.account.locked? | ||||
|   .p-author.h-card | ||||
|     = link_to TagManager.instance.url_for(status.account), class: 'detailed-status__display-name u-url', target: stream_link_target, rel: 'noopener' do | ||||
|       .detailed-status__display-avatar | ||||
|         - if current_account&.user&.setting_auto_play_gif || autoplay | ||||
|           = image_tag status.account.avatar_original_url, width: 48, height: 48, alt: '', class: 'account__avatar u-photo' | ||||
|         - else | ||||
|           = image_tag status.account.avatar_static_url, width: 48, height: 48, alt: '', class: 'account__avatar u-photo' | ||||
|       %span.display-name | ||||
|         %bdi | ||||
|           %strong.display-name__html.p-name.emojify= display_name(status.account, custom_emojify: true, autoplay: autoplay) | ||||
|         %span.display-name__account | ||||
|           = acct(status.account) | ||||
|           = fa_icon('lock') if status.account.locked? | ||||
|  | ||||
|   = account_action_button(status.account) | ||||
|  | ||||
|  | ||||
| @ -4,19 +4,20 @@ | ||||
|       %time.time-ago{ datetime: status.created_at.iso8601, title: l(status.created_at) }= l(status.created_at) | ||||
|     %data.dt-published{ value: status.created_at.to_time.iso8601 } | ||||
|  | ||||
|     = link_to TagManager.instance.url_for(status.account), class: 'status__display-name p-author h-card', target: stream_link_target, rel: 'noopener' do | ||||
|       .status__avatar | ||||
|         %div | ||||
|           - if current_account&.user&.setting_auto_play_gif || autoplay | ||||
|             = image_tag status.account.avatar_original_url, width: 48, height: 48, alt: '', class: 'u-photo account__avatar' | ||||
|           - else | ||||
|             = image_tag status.account.avatar_static_url, width: 48, height: 48, alt: '', class: 'u-photo account__avatar' | ||||
|       %span.display-name | ||||
|         %bdi | ||||
|           %strong.display-name__html.p-name.emojify= display_name(status.account, custom_emojify: true, autoplay: autoplay) | ||||
|         %span.display-name__account | ||||
|           = acct(status.account) | ||||
|           = fa_icon('lock') if status.account.locked? | ||||
|     .p-author.h-card | ||||
|       = link_to TagManager.instance.url_for(status.account), class: 'status__display-name u-url', target: stream_link_target, rel: 'noopener' do | ||||
|         .status__avatar | ||||
|           %div | ||||
|             - if current_account&.user&.setting_auto_play_gif || autoplay | ||||
|               = image_tag status.account.avatar_original_url, width: 48, height: 48, alt: '', class: 'u-photo account__avatar' | ||||
|             - else | ||||
|               = image_tag status.account.avatar_static_url, width: 48, height: 48, alt: '', class: 'u-photo account__avatar' | ||||
|         %span.display-name | ||||
|           %bdi | ||||
|             %strong.display-name__html.p-name.emojify= display_name(status.account, custom_emojify: true, autoplay: autoplay) | ||||
|           %span.display-name__account | ||||
|             = acct(status.account) | ||||
|             = fa_icon('lock') if status.account.locked? | ||||
|   .status__content.emojify< | ||||
|     - if status.spoiler_text? | ||||
|       %p{ :style => ('margin-bottom: 0' unless current_account&.user&.setting_expand_spoilers) }< | ||||
|  | ||||
		Reference in New Issue
	
	Block a user